Размер шрифта:
Алгоритм подробно и простыми словами для работы с одномерным массивом

Алгоритм подробно и простыми словами для работы с одномерным массивом

Блок-схема алгоритма является простым и понятным способом визуализации последовательности действий в программировании. Она используется для упрощения процесса разработки программ, позволяя программисту легко представить структуру и логику алгоритма. Одно из ключевых преимуществ использования блок-схемы алгоритма - возможность быстрого анализа и отладки программ, а также обеспечение понимания кода другим программистом.

Одним из самых широко используемых элементов блок-схемы алгоритма является одномерный массив. Одномерный массив представляет собой структуру данных, в которой элементы располагаются в виде последовательной цепочки. Он позволяет хранить и обрабатывать несколько значений одного типа. Блок-схема с одномерным массивом может быть использована для выполнения множества задач, включая поиск максимального или минимального значения, сортировку элементов, а также для добавления, удаления и изменения значений в массиве.

Что такое блок схема алгоритма с одномерным массивом?

Одномерный массив представляет собой структуру данных, которая позволяет хранить и обрабатывать упорядоченный набор элементов одного типа. Блок-схема алгоритма с одномерным массивом позволяет визуализировать процесс работы с этим массивом, отображая последовательность операций, таких как получение элементов массива, изменение значений элементов и выполнение различных условий и циклов.

Графическое представление блок-схемы алгоритма делает его более понятным и наглядным, позволяя программисту лучше понимать логику работы программы и выявлять возможные проблемы и ошибки до их возникновения. Зная основные принципы построения блок-схемы алгоритма с одномерным массивом, программист может более эффективно разрабатывать и отлаживать программы, работающие с массивами данных.

Благодаря простоте и наглядности блок-схемы алгоритма с одномерным массивом, они являются полезным инструментом не только для программистов, но и для других специалистов, которые работают с обработкой данных и разработкой программных решений. Они позволяют представить сложные алгоритмы и процессы в более понятной и структурированной форме.

Принцип работы блок схемы алгоритма с одномерным массивом

Блок-схема алгоритма с одномерным массивом представляет собой графическое представление последовательности шагов, необходимых для обработки одномерного массива данных. Она помогает разработчику лучше понять и структурировать алгоритм обработки массива.

Основной принцип работы блок-схемы с одномерным массивом заключается в последовательном выполнении шагов алгоритма для каждого элемента массива. Блок-схема начинается с блока "Начало", который указывает начало выполнения алгоритма. Затем следует блок "Ввод данных", где происходит ввод значений элементов массива.

Далее, с помощью условных операторов, происходит проверка каждого элемента массива на заданное условие. Если элемент удовлетворяет условию, то выполняется одна ветвь алгоритма, если не удовлетворяет - другая ветвь. Блок-схема может также содержать циклы, которые позволяют повторять определенные шаги для каждого элемента массива.

Для обработки каждого элемента массива используются блоки "Выполнить действие" или "Вычислить". В этих блоках указываются операции, которые нужно выполнить над элементом массива, например, присваивание нового значения, вычисление результатов и т.д.

Использование блок-схемы алгоритма с одномерным массивом значительно упрощает процесс разработки и отладки алгоритма. Она позволяет лучше визуализировать и анализировать процесс обработки массива данных, а также обнаруживать и исправлять ошибки и уязвимости алгоритма.

Реализация алгоритма с одномерным массивом через блок-схему является одним из основных способов структурирования и оптимизации работы с данными, позволяющим разработчику достичь более эффективного решения задачи.

Примеры использования блок схемы алгоритма с одномерным массивом

Пример 1:

Алгоритм Описание 1. Заполнить массив случайными числами Создаем одномерный массив и заполняем его случайными числами. 2. Найти максимальное значение в массиве Используя цикл, проходим по всем элементам массива и определяем максимальное значение. 3. Вывести максимальное значение

Пример 2:

Алгоритм Описание 1. Заполнить массив данными Инициализируем одномерный массив данными, вводимыми пользователем. 2. Обработка элементов массива С помощью цикла применяем определенный алгоритм к каждому элементу массива.

Пример 3:

Алгоритм Описание 1. Заполнить массив данными Создаем и заполняем одномерный массив данными, вводимыми с клавиатуры. 2. Отсортировать массив по возрастанию Применяем алгоритм сортировки к массиву, чтобы упорядочить его элементы по возрастанию. 3. Вывести отсортированный массив

Это только несколько примеров использования блок-схем алгоритма с одномерным массивом. Однако, благодаря своей гибкости и понятности, блок-схемы могут использоваться для анализа и построения более сложных алгоритмов с массивами данных.

Преимущества использования блок схемы алгоритма с одномерным массивом

Преимущества использования блок схемы алгоритма с одномерным массивом включают:

1. Понятность и наглядность описания алгоритма. Блок схема представляет собой графическое представление алгоритма, что делает его понятным даже для тех, кто имеет ограниченные навыки программирования. Она помогает легко следить за последовательностью операций, связями и условиями выполнения.

2. Удобство документирования. Блок схемы алгоритма с одномерным массивом позволяет четко описать и уточнить каждый шаг работы с массивом. Это делает ее полезной при создании и документировании программного кода. Она может служить основой для написания комментариев к коду и помогает сократить время на поиск ошибок и их исправление.

3. Визуализация потока выполнения. Блок схема позволяет с легкостью отслеживать и осознавать последовательность операций в алгоритме. Она помогает понять, какие шаги будут выполняться в каком порядке, и какие переменные и значения будут использованы на каждом этапе.

4. Улучшение коммуникации и сотрудничества. Блок схема алгоритма с одномерным массивом является универсальным инструментом, который может быть понятен не только программистам, но и другим специалистам, например, тестировщикам или менеджерам проекта. Она помогает стандартизировать и упростить коммуникацию между участниками команды разработки.

Использование блок схемы алгоритма с одномерным массивом помогает повысить эффективность процесса разработки программ и облегчает понимание и анализ работы с одномерными массивами.

Ключевые элементы блок схемы алгоритма с одномерным массивом

  1. Начало и конец блок схемы: они обозначают начало и конец алгоритма. Обычно начало обозначается прямоугольником с надписью "Начало", а конец - прямоугольником с надписью "Конец".
  2. Процесс: этот элемент описывает конкретные вычисления или операции, которые необходимо выполнить. Обычно процесс обозначается прямоугольником с надписью, содержащей описание операции.
  3. Решение ветвления: этот элемент обозначает разветвление алгоритма в зависимости от выполнения определенного условия. Обычно решение ветвления обозначается ромбом с надписью, содержащей условие.
  4. Цикл: этот элемент обозначает повторение выполнения определенных операций в цикле. Обычно цикл обозначается двумя стрелками, указывающими на начало и на конец цикла, с надписью, содержащей условие цикла.

Сочетание этих ключевых элементов позволяет создать понятную и структурированную блок схему алгоритма с одномерным массивом, что упрощает понимание и реализацию алгоритма для решения задачи, связанной с одномерным массивом.

Важные аспекты разработки блок схемы алгоритма с одномерным массивом

При разработке блок схемы алгоритма с одномерным массивом следует учитывать несколько важных аспектов:

  1. Определение входных и выходных данных. Необходимо четко определить, какие данные будут вводиться в массив и какие результаты ожидаются после выполнения алгоритма.
  2. Использование подходящих символов и элементов блок схемы. Для обозначения операций над массивом можно использовать различные символы, такие как стрелки, прямоугольники, ромбы и т.д. Важно выбрать подходящие элементы, чтобы упростить восприятие блок схемы.
  3. Определение последовательности операций. В блок схеме необходимо указать последовательность операций, которые будут выполняться над массивом. Это позволяет лучше структурировать код и упростить его анализ.
  4. Учет условий и циклов. Если в алгоритме предусмотрены условия и циклы, то их также следует учесть при разработке блок схемы. Для этого можно использовать соответствующие элементы блок схемы, такие как условные операторы и циклы.
  5. Тестирование и отладка. После разработки блок схемы алгоритма с одномерным массивом рекомендуется провести тестирование и отладку, чтобы убедиться в корректности работы алгоритма.

Соблюдение этих важных аспектов позволит разработать четкую и понятную блок схему алгоритма с одномерным массивом, что в свою очередь упростит программирование и повысит эффективность работы.

📎📎📎📎📎📎📎📎📎📎
Telegram

Читать в Telegram